Viridian may have edge over Amgen in eye drug showdown, analysts argue

The FDA has granted a new approval for Viridian’s drug, which analysts suggest could provide a competitive advantage against Amgen’s Tepezza in the expanding thyroid eye disease market. This development is seen as a pivotal moment for Viridian, as the updated labeling may enhance its market positioning and appeal to healthcare providers.

Contextually, the thyroid eye disease market has been gaining traction, with increasing patient awareness and a growing demand for effective treatments. The approval of Viridian’s drug could disrupt the current market dynamics, particularly as Tepezza has been a leading player. Analysts are now closely monitoring how this approval will influence physician prescribing patterns and patient access to treatment options.

The implications of this approval extend beyond market competition; they may also impact pricing strategies and reimbursement discussions. As Viridian positions itself against established competitors, the potential for increased market share could lead to significant shifts in the therapeutic landscape for thyroid eye disease, prompting stakeholders to reassess their strategic approaches.
